Output 86ae71f75491d0fab216109a4300548967fa1caf0d7c2b41e45e32194c6a2f48:1

value
29486385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f1be0ed243f6acc4d048f421c3705ee8082a20 OP_EQUAL
address
MHHUkZ6mUCnx8uhzZQ83PUVavR2a7cpm8h
transaction
86ae71f75491d0fab216109a4300548967fa1caf0d7c2b41e45e32194c6a2f48
spent
true